Introduction
In 2025, the Indian government continues to empower traditional artisans and craftspeople through the Pradhan Mantri Vishwakarma Yojana (PMVY). Launched on September 17, 2023, this scheme aims to provide holistic support to individuals engaged in 18 traditional trades, offering financial assistance, skill development, and modern tools to enhance their livelihoods.
What is the Pradhan Mantri Vishwakarma Yojana?
The PM Vishwakarma Yojana is a central sector scheme implemented by the Ministry of Micro, Small and Medium Enterprises (MoMSME). It seeks to recognize artisans and craftspeople as 'Vishwakarmas', providing them with the necessary tools, training, and financial support to integrate into the formal economy and access new growth opportunities.
Who Can Apply?
The scheme targets artisans and craftspeople engaged in 18 family-based traditional trades, including.
- Carpenter
- Boat Maker
- Blacksmith
- Goldsmith
- Potter
- Sculptor/Stone Carver
- Cobbler/Shoemaker
- Mason
- Basket/Mat/Broom Maker
- Doll & Toy Maker
- Barber
- Garland Maker
- Washerman
- Tailor
- Fishing Net Maker
- Armourer
- Hammer and Tool Kit Maker
Eligibility Criteria
Criteria | Details |
---|---|
Age | Minimum 18 years on the date of registration. |
Occupation | Engaged in one of the 18 specified trades on a self-employed basis in the unorganized sector. |
Loan History | Should not have availed loans under similar credit-based schemes of the Central or State Government in the last 5 years. |
Family | Only one member per family is eligible. A 'family' is defined as consisting of the husband, wife, and unmarried children. |
Employment | Government employees and their family members are not eligible. |
Benefits of the Scheme
- Skill Training: Basic (5-7 days) and advanced (15 days) training programs with a stipend of ₹500 per day.
- Toolkit Incentive: Financial support up to ₹15,000 for purchasing modern tools.
- Credit Support: Collateral-free loans up to ₹1 lakh in the first tranche and ₹2 lakh in the second tranche at a concessional interest rate of 5%.
- Digital Transactions: Incentives for digital transactions to promote digital empowerment.
- Market Linkage: Assistance in brand promotion and access to new markets.
How to Apply
- Visit the Official Website: Go to pmvishwakarma.gov.in.
- Registration: Complete the Aadhaar-based biometric authentication.
- Submit Application: Fill out the application form with the required details and documents.
- Verification: Undergo a three-step verification process, including initial verification at the Gram Panchayat or ULB level, assessment by the District Implementation Committee, and final approval by the Screening Committee.
- Receive Benefits: Upon approval, receive the PM Vishwakarma certificate, ID card, and access to scheme benefits.
